Two-wheeler riders without ISI helmets not to get insurance amount in case of accident: High Court

In a significant development, the High Court has ruled that two-wheeler riders   who   lose lives in accidents or suffer disability, if found to have used  helmets without ISI marks, will not be eligible for insurance amount.

Moodigere BJP Yuva Morcha Chief arrested for instigating suicide of college girl

The Police here have arrested the Moodigere town unit BJP Yuva Morcha President M V Anil on the charges of instigating the suicide of Dhanya (20), a first year B.Com student of a first grade college in the town. Dhanya had ended her life on January 6, Saturday. Incidentally, the accused is said to be an influential man who is also known to Mysuru- Kodagu MP Pratap Sinha and MLA C T Ravi.

Bird Flu in Bengaluru

Hens at a chicken  stall in Bengaluru  have contracted Bird Flu. Even the NIHSD  Laboratory has confirmed H5N1 virus in the dead hens causing  some amount of panic among members of the general public.

BBMP gifts Rs 5 lakh cheque to first baby girl of 2018

The first baby girl born on New Year Day  is extremely lucky. She has earned a reward of Rs 5 lakhs which was handed over to her by BBMP Mayor Sampath Raj at the D Nagaraj Maternity Hospital at Bashyam Circle in the city on January 1, Monday. The Mayor had earlier made an announcement  that a cash prize will be awarded to the first baby girl born on New Year.
